    Abstract: An atomic layer deposition method is provided. The atomic layer deposition method includes the following steps. A substrate is placed in a reaction chamber. At least one deposition cycle is performed to deposit a metal film on the substrate. The at least one deposition cycle includes the following steps. A metal precursor is introduced in the reaction chamber. A hydrogen plasma is introduced to be reacted with the metal precursor adsorbed on the substrate to form the metal film. An annealing process is performed on the metal film. The at least one deposition cycle is performed in a hydrogen atmosphere under UV light irradiation.

    Abstract: A heat exchanger is provided capable of suppressing formation of frost, thereby achieving enhanced heat exchange efficiency refrigerator. The heat exchanger includes refrigerant tubes vertically spaced apart from one another, and heat exchanging fins spaced apart from another in a longitudinal direction of the refrigerant tubes while being coupled to surfaces of the refrigerant tubes. Each heat exchanging fin includes fitting slots formed at one lateral end of the heat exchanging fin and vertically arranged to receive a plurality of refrigerant tubes, and moisture guide valleys extending vertically to downwardly guide moisture on the heat exchanging fin. Each moisture guide valley includes a first moisture guide valley arranged along a virtual line extending through a boundary between a curved portion of the corresponding fitting slot and each straight portion of the fitting slot, and a second moisture guide valley to guide moisture to the first moisture guide valley.

    Abstract: Improved database consistency and consistency checking may be provided by cross-referenced split data storage for irregular fields using auxiliary pointers. A fixed-size memory slot may be allocated to a database table in a database system, where the fixed-size memory slot has an address. A variable-size memory slot may be allocated to the database table, where the variable-size memory slot has a different address. For an irregular field in the database table, one or more properties of the irregular field may be stored in the fixed-size memory slot. The one or more properties may include a first pointer which may have the address of the variable-size memory slot. For the irregular field in the database table, at least a portion of data of the irregular field and a second pointer, which may have the address of the fixed-size memory slot, may be stored in the variable-size memory slot.
